Industrial Commercial Real Estate in New York
An essential city in the world’s economic output, New York has been a powerhouse in business, industry, distribution, and world trade since its early roots. First settled in 1613 by a Portuguese trader and trapper, the city was once called New Amsterdam during its Dutch rule before becoming a vital part of the English colonies and trade across the Atlantic - and the trend of commerce, trade, manufacturing, shipping, and logistics continues to this day.
Due to its long history of industry, commerce, shipping, and trade, the city remains an important part of the country’s industrial wheel. While other midwestern cities have become more commonly known for their manufacturing and industry, New York City’s industrial real estate portfolio remains as strong and robust as ever. Manhattan won’t suit most large-scale facilities on a budget, but the city’s surrounding boroughs offer plenty of space and opportunity for those seeking manufacturing or warehouse space in the Big Apple.
Outside of the glamour of Broadway and the cutthroat attitude of Wall Street, New York City offers companies seeking industrial real estate within the city plenty of opportunities. From the Garment District to SoHo and across the bridge to Long Island City, NYC provides a small but impressive portfolio of industrial spaces perfectly suited to small, medium, and large-scale manufacturing, logistics, or warehousing. While the city remains among the most densely populated cities in the country, the options for shipping are as vast as any place on Earth. From the plethora of longstanding ports to major roadways and airports, New York City is a major destination for businesses seeking best-in-class infrastructure and transportation support for domestic and global distribution.
